Patient Experience Summary

Feedback on this practice reveals a notably divided patient experience. Positive reviews highlight compassionate clinical care, with patients appreciating the attentiveness and consideration shown during consultations. The welcoming atmosphere, appointment availability, and supportive team approach are consistently praised by satisfied patients. The administrative team's helpfulness with repeat prescriptions is also noted as a strength.

However, significant concerns emerge around reception experience and access to care. Multiple patients describe the reception team as unwelcoming, dismissive, or confrontational, with some reporting disrespectful interactions. Access difficulties feature prominently, particularly regarding appointment availability for those with mobility needs, home visit requests, and prescription management through alternative locations. Several patients note limited responsiveness to concerns raised, with issues appearing to be managed defensively rather than constructively. Waiting times and communication gaps, including impersonal voicemail responses, are also mentioned as problems.

The mixed feedback suggests that clinical care quality does not consistently translate across all service areas, with reception interactions and access arrangements presenting notable barriers to patient satisfaction.

Reception staff were dismissive and unhelpful

I would rate this experience far lower if possible. The service fell significantly short of expectations, and I found the reception staff to be unwelcoming and dismissive. I have serious concerns about the care my elderly father received, which resulted in a hospital admission that I believe was preventable. For those with mobility issues needing home visits, this practice does not appear to be suitable. My father was unable to access GP appointments for an extended period, as requests for home visits were declined. Following our switch to another local surgery, my father's healthcare improved dramatically, with his medication reviewed and a home visit arranged very promptly after registration, and the reception team demonstrated a much more respectful and considerate approach. I would recommend looking elsewhere for your healthcare needs.

Dispensary staff were consistently rude and abrupt

We relocated from this practice due to poor service quality and significant staffing shortages. The lead clinician appears primarily focused on cost management rather than patient care, and seems to exert considerable influence over other medical staff who appear reluctant to exercise independent judgment. The pharmacy team consistently displayed an unwelcoming and dismissive manner, giving the impression of dissatisfaction with their roles. The practice had two redeeming qualities: one part-time clinician who was genuinely pleasant and helpful, and a welcoming receptionist. However, these positives were insufficient to outweigh the overall experience, so we made the decision to transfer our care elsewhere. The difference at our new practice has been remarkable and we are very satisfied with the change.
